Vaapro - Model DAT -Vibrating Dosing Feeders
Vibrating dosing feeders are essential for efficiently extracting and discharging bulky products from big-bags and sacks, making them a valuable component in various industries. These machines are known for their compact structure, strong excitation force, and ability to handle large feeding amounts. Their stable vibration ensures reliable operation and consistent performance, even in challenging environments. Vibrating dosing feeders are also designed for long service life, impact resistance, and the ability to process large feeding particle sizes, ensuring that they meet the demands of heavy-duty material handling applications. Additionally, they are capable of pre-screening materials, ensuring only the required product is fed into the next stage of the process.
The vibration in vibrating dosing feeders is generated by the centrifugal force created by the vibratory motors. This force causes the machine’s body to produce reciprocating linear projection vibrations, which move the material forward continuously during the vibration process. The vibration system facilitates smooth and uninterrupted material flow, preventing clogs and blockages that could hinder production. This design ensures accurate and consistent dosing, which is crucial for industries that require precise material handling.
Vibrating dosing feeders are a reliable alternative to traditional screw conveyors. They offer enhanced performance and flexibility, along with the added advantage of being easy to clean. Their simple yet effective design allows for quick maintenance and cleaning, reducing downtime and improving operational efficiency.
